Transaction d6c9593cff33feb3c9342054d0cb0093cc985a6d3c869fc00078430c5f7aa886
1 Input
1 Output
-
d6c9593cff33feb3c9342054d0cb0093cc985a6d3c869fc00078430c5f7aa886:0
- value
- 187401558
- script pubkey
- OP_0 OP_PUSHBYTES_20 1d14f6edf2a93ecff668ca933be39ce034bdfb83
- address
- bc1qr520dm0j4ylvlange2fnhcuuuq6tm7uruhzt2l